Description

Publishing is an indispensable requirement in academia. Many graduate programs encourage their students to publish to obtain an advanced degree, but it is usually at the discretion of the research advisors to guide students through this process.

How do you start the process of writing a publication? What are impact factors and how do you decide if your data is impactful enough to be submitted to a particular publication or journal? How do you get your publication fee covered?

To help students through the publishing conundrum, we invited a STEM faculty panel at UMBC from our COEIT and CNMS colleges to discuss publication-related topics. This event intends to demystify the publishing process, and learn how to overcome perfectionism, time management skills, what is writer's block, and more.
